			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="AWD_like_button "><iframe src="http://www.facebook.com/plugins/like.php?href=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.3dvia.tv%2F3d-model-hosting-benefits-for-design-engineers-and-artists%2F&amp;send=false&amp;layout=standard&amp;width=&amp;show_faces=true&amp;action=like&amp;colorscheme=light&amp;font=arial&amp;height=40" scrolling="no" frameborder="0" style="border:none; overflow:hidden; width:px; height:40px;" allowTransparency="true"></iframe></div><p>The term &#8220;3D Modeling&#8221; refers to two different things, depending on whether you are speaking to a Design Engineer (Mechanical Engineer, Product Designer), or a 3D Artist (3D Animator, Digital Content Creator, 3D Game designer).  These two types of 3D Models saw little overlap 10 years ago, but today, engineering designs are often used in marketing materials, advertising, training, documentation and serious gaming.  The problem is converting the engineering designs into a format that is useful for 3D Artists.  This video illustrates the differences in 3D models for Engineers and Artists, and includes an explanation of how 3dvia hosting eliminates this issue issue with an automatic COLLADA (.dae) conversion so that engineering designs can be reused for sales, marketing, and training materials.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class="AWD_like_button "><iframe src="http://www.facebook.com/plugins/like.php?href=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.3dvia.tv%2Fcliffs-clips-create-google-sketchup-virtual-worlds-for-free%2F&amp;send=false&amp;layout=standard&amp;width=&amp;show_faces=true&amp;action=like&amp;colorscheme=light&amp;font=arial&amp;height=40" scrolling="no" frameborder="0" style="border:none; overflow:hidden; width:px; height:40px;" allowTransparency="true"></iframe></div><p>I recently traveled to New York City, and was reminded of the great architecture in the city.  A clash of modern and traditional architecture on every corner.  As you are probably aware, can take a virtual tour of New York using Google Earth, or Bing Maps online, however, if you wanted to take an online tour of buildings, interiors, and take a closer look at buildings, Google and Bing Maps do not provide an answer.</p>
<p>I had a recent email conversation with an architect, who was interested in doing just this.  She had created a Sketchup 3D model, and wanted to be able to walk through the model, and show her customers.  I told her that you can not only walk-through the Google SketchUp 3D model, but you can do this all online, in a virtual environment, and it&#8217;s FREE!</p>
<p>This video shows you the few steps it takes to take your Google Sketchup (or other common 3D Architecture models) and create a virtual world (or room) using <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/scenes">3DVIA Scenes</a>, with these five easy steps:</p>
<p>1. Upload your Sketchup Model to <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/">3dvia.com</a> (.kmz or .dae format)<br />
2. Send uploaded design to a scene (click the &#8220;SEND TO&#8221; button on the 3D model view page)<br />
3. Adjust the scale of the model within Scenes<br />
4. (Optional) Add other <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/search">3D models</a> (i.e. <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/search/?search[query]=plants">plants</a>, <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/search/?search[query]=furniture">furniture</a>, <a href="http://www.3dvia.com/search/?search[query]=people">people</a><br />
5. Walk through your design online&#8230;AND share with others via email, or embed the scene within your own site like a YouTube Video</p>
<p>It&#8217;s really that simple.</p>
